Die Funktionsfunktion in Vue wird zum Definieren wiederverwendbarer Komponentenmethoden verwendet: Definieren Sie eine Methodenobjektmethode und definieren Sie die darin enthaltene Funktionsfunktion. Parameter können durch Kommas getrennt nach dem Methodennamen hinzugefügt werden. Mit der Return-Anweisung können Sie einen Wert zurückgeben. Pfeilfunktionen können zur Vereinfachung einzeiliger Funktionen verwendet werden. Berechnete Eigenschaften und Listener sind ebenfalls Methoden, die für bestimmte Szenarios verwendet werden.
Verwendung der function
-Funktion in Vuefunction
函数的用法
function
函数是 Vue 中用于定义组件方法的一种方式。它允许您创建可重复使用的代码块并在不同组件中调用它们。
用法
<code class="js">methods: { myFunction() { // 函数实现 } }</code>
上面的代码定义了一个名为 myFunction
的方法,它可以在组件中使用。
例子
<code class="js"><template> <button @click="myFunction()">Click Me</button> </template> <script> export default { methods: { myFunction() { console.log('Button clicked!'); } } } </script></code>
在这个例子中,当用户点击按钮时,它将调用 myFunction
方法,并在控制台中记录一条消息。
参数
function
函数可以接受参数,只需在函数名后列出它们即可。
<code class="js">methods: { myFunction(param1, param2) { // 函数实现 } }</code>
返回值
function
函数可以返回一个值。只需使用 return
function
-Funktion ist eine Möglichkeit, Komponentenmethoden in Vue zu definieren. Es ermöglicht Ihnen, wiederverwendbare Codeblöcke zu erstellen und diese in verschiedenen Komponenten aufzurufen.
<code class="js">methods: { myFunction() { return 'Hello world!'; } }</code>
myFunction
, die in der Komponente verwendet werden kann.
<code class="js">methods: { myFunction: () => { // 函数实现 } }</code>
myFunction
auf und protokolliert eine Meldung in der Konsole.
function
Funktionen können Parameter akzeptieren, listen Sie sie einfach nach dem Funktionsnamen auf. <code class="js">computed: { myComputedProperty() { // 计算属性实现 } }</code>
Funktion
Eine Funktion kann einen Wert zurückgeben. Verwenden Sie einfach die return
-Anweisung. 🎜<code class="js">watch: { myDataProperty(newValue, oldValue) { // 数据变化时的侦听器实现 } }</code>
Das obige ist der detaillierte Inhalt vonSo verwenden Sie die Funktion function in vue.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!